Output edcaf375d2193ce3af77baea439a68dfdf265d9627ee82d1b5bb959a7b32bcb3:1

value
7536
script pubkey
OP_0 OP_PUSHBYTES_20 51b44fab6d1b7abbbf8958b0e477cbc8399528ee
address
bc1q2x6yl2mdrdath0uftzcwga7teque228wsjrcmq
transaction
edcaf375d2193ce3af77baea439a68dfdf265d9627ee82d1b5bb959a7b32bcb3
spent
true